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
897 69311 436 43445160211 166800
5295927 1247683871 62032
5295927 1247683871 62032
942242569 4335501359 30149137
All about undefined
Interested in learning more?
5295927 1247683871 62032
942242569 4335501359 30149137
See more
5587519 00143314
319450 023 20
See more
630445641 4391 15
97677 41024 276428
See more